Codeplace is a code editor and web IDE that allows developers to write, run, and deploy code from the browser. It has support for many programming languages and features like collaborative coding, git integration, and hosted containers.

Ghost Archive is an open-source self-hosted web archive software. It allows you to create your own private web archives by saving web pages to storage. It has features like scheduled crawls, filters, and supports popular archive formats.
